| Package | Description |
|---|---|
| com.amazonaws.services.kms |
Synchronous and asynchronous client classes for accessing AWSKMS.
|
| com.amazonaws.services.kms.model |
Classes modeling the various types represented by AWSKMS.
|
| Modifier and Type | Method and Description |
|---|---|
Future<GenerateDataKeyResult> |
AWSKMSAsync.generateDataKeyAsync(GenerateDataKeyRequest generateDataKeyRequest,
AsyncHandler<GenerateDataKeyRequest,GenerateDataKeyResult> asyncHandler)
Generates a secure data key.
|
Future<GenerateDataKeyResult> |
AWSKMSAsyncClient.generateDataKeyAsync(GenerateDataKeyRequest generateDataKeyRequest,
AsyncHandler<GenerateDataKeyRequest,GenerateDataKeyResult> asyncHandler)
Generates a secure data key.
|
| Modifier and Type | Method and Description |
|---|---|
GenerateDataKeyRequest |
GenerateDataKeyRequest.addEncryptionContextEntry(String key,
String value)
Name/value pair that contains additional data to be authenticated
during the encryption and decryption processes that use the key.
|
GenerateDataKeyRequest |
GenerateDataKeyRequest.clearEncryptionContextEntries()
Removes all the entries added into EncryptionContext.
|
GenerateDataKeyRequest |
GenerateDataKeyRequest.withEncryptionContext(Map<String,String> encryptionContext)
Name/value pair that contains additional data to be authenticated
during the encryption and decryption processes that use the key.
|
GenerateDataKeyRequest |
GenerateDataKeyRequest.withGrantTokens(Collection<String> grantTokens)
A list of grant tokens that represent grants which can be used to
provide long term permissions to generate a key.
|
GenerateDataKeyRequest |
GenerateDataKeyRequest.withGrantTokens(String... grantTokens)
A list of grant tokens that represent grants which can be used to
provide long term permissions to generate a key.
|
GenerateDataKeyRequest |
GenerateDataKeyRequest.withKeyId(String keyId)
Unique identifier of the key.
|
GenerateDataKeyRequest |
GenerateDataKeyRequest.withKeySpec(DataKeySpec keySpec)
Value that identifies the encryption algorithm and key size to
generate a data key for.
|
GenerateDataKeyRequest |
GenerateDataKeyRequest.withKeySpec(String keySpec)
Value that identifies the encryption algorithm and key size to
generate a data key for.
|
GenerateDataKeyRequest |
GenerateDataKeyRequest.withNumberOfBytes(Integer numberOfBytes)
Integer that contains the number of bytes to generate.
|
Copyright © 2015. All rights reserved.